1st, I have a HD install of Knoppix
I noticed on bootup it said something about PIO mode 33 use DMA=xx or something like that. . .
I just wondered id anyone knew how to check my hardrive's DMA modes. . .
Thanx
The default situation after a hd install won't allow you to sudo though so you probably should do:Code:sudo hdparm /dev/hda
Code:su hdparm /dev/hda
thanx for the quick reply
they both worked and DMA says it's on
I don;t see anything about the access mode :(
So how can I know if DMA is on?Code:root@Knoppix:/home/christopher# hdparm /dev/sda /dev/sda: readonly = 0 (off) geometry = 39083/64/32, sectors = 80043264, start = 0
SCSI drives do not need DMA enabled the controller it connects through takes care of the speed of the connection.Originally Posted by c123
